2.04 Duty Cycle
The duty cycle of a welding power source is the percentage of a ten (10) minute period that it can be
operated at a given output without causing overheating and damage to the unit. If the welding amperes
decrease, the duty cycle increases. If the welding amperes are increased beyond the rated output, the duty
cycle will decrease.
WARNING
: Exceeding the duty cycle ratings will cause the thermal overload
protection circuit to become energized and shut down the output until has cooled
to normal operating temperature
Continually exceeding the duty cycle ratings
can cause damage to the welding power source.
